加入收藏 | 设为首页 | 会员中心 | 我要投稿 91站长网 (https://www.91zhanzhang.cn/)- 网络安全、建站、大数据、云上网络、数据应用!
当前位置: 首页 > 综合聚焦 > 编程要点 > 语言 > 正文

C深度探索:构建高效系统与精通.NET核心框架

发布时间:2025-08-07 11:39:30 所属栏目:语言 来源:DaWei
导读: C语言作为系统编程的基石,其高效性和底层控制能力使其在操作系统、嵌入式系统和高性能应用中占据重要地位。理解C语言的核心概念,如指针、内存管理与数据结构,是构建高效系统的前提。2025AI生成图像,仅供参考

C语言作为系统编程的基石,其高效性和底层控制能力使其在操作系统、嵌入式系统和高性能应用中占据重要地位。理解C语言的核心概念,如指针、内存管理与数据结构,是构建高效系统的前提。


2025AI生成图像,仅供参考

在开发过程中,合理使用指针可以显著提升程序性能,但也容易引发空指针引用、内存泄漏等问题。通过静态分析工具和代码审查,可以有效减少这些风险,提高代码的健壮性。


.NET Core作为一个跨平台的框架,提供了丰富的类库和高效的运行时环境。它支持多种编程语言,并且具有良好的可扩展性,适合构建现代化的应用程序。


在.NET Core中,依赖注入和异步编程模型是提升应用性能的关键技术。通过合理设计模块间的依赖关系,可以增强代码的灵活性和可维护性。


将C语言的底层优化与.NET Core的高级抽象相结合,能够充分发挥两者的优势。例如,在需要高性能计算的部分使用C语言实现,而在业务逻辑层利用.NET Core提供的便捷功能。


掌握这两者不仅需要扎实的编程基础,还需要对系统架构有深入的理解。不断实践和优化代码,是成为高效系统开发者和精通.NET Core框架的必经之路。

(编辑:91站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章